The Leslie Edwards Trust (LET) is absolutely thrilled to share that we’ve received funding from the National Lottery Community Fund! This amazing support will allow us to grow our work and reach even more people with hearing impairments across Leicestershire. Our project was made possible thanks to #NationalLottery players, whose generosity is helping us make a real difference.


At LET, we know how isolating life can feel when communication is a challenge. That’s why we provide lipreading and communication skills classes that empower individuals to connect with their loved ones and the wider community. With this funding, we’ll be able to offer more classes, develop new resources like digital materials and community events, and ensure that no one feels left behind.


This funding means we can bring our services to more local venues, making them even more accessible. It also allows us to expand our support to reach those who might have felt overlooked before. It’s not just a win for us—it’s a win for the entire community.

Living with hearing impairment can be incredibly isolating. For me, it’s been a long journey—something I’ve struggled with since my teens. It’s only after years of not fully understanding what was happening that I found out about my hearing loss. Now, I work with the Leslie Edwards Trust (LET), a charity that’s close to my heart because of its mission to support people like me.


LET isn’t just about raising awareness. It’s about creating real change. Through our lipreading and communication classes, we help people of all ages connect with their communities and rebuild their confidence. It’s not just a class; it’s a lifeline for those who feel disconnected from the world around them.


The impact of hearing loss goes beyond just the individual. It affects families, friends, and people’s day-to-day lives in ways most people don’t realise. LET steps in to help bridge that gap, offering support to anyone facing the struggles that come with hearing impairment.
